Criar algoritmos e programação orientada a objetos

  • Analisando problemas de maneira lógica, dividindo-os em etapas menores para facilitar a resolução.
    • Aplicando algoritmos e estruturas de dados adequadas para otimizar a resolução de problemas.
      • Criando sistemas modulares, coesos e reutilizáveis.
        • Garantindo a eficiência dos algoritmos criados e um desempenho otimizado.
          • Utilizando estruturas de dados apropriadas para otimizar o armazenamento e manipulação de informações no contexto específico do problema.
            • Testando e validando a funcionalidade dos algoritmos e garantir robustez contra possíveis falhas.